Nonfunctional DNA is actually not a very accurate term to call it. What you are referring to is the space of DNA that until recently, scientists believed did nothing for the cell or body. Recently however, it has been found that there are "Switches" that turn on and off the coding for certain characteristics that are read during protein synthesis.

DNA Helicase unwinds and unzips the DNA. It separates the two strands of DNA so DNA replication can occur.
Nothing gets added on to the DNA. Pol I is suppose to repair damaged sequences , so if it is nonfunctional, the damage sequences remain causing a mutated gene sequence.

A mutation in a DNA nucleotide sequence would be more harmful than a mutation in a mRNA nucleotide sequence because it could cause the synthesis of multiple nonfunctional proteins in comparison to a mutation in a mRNA nucleotide sequence that would be less harmful because it would result in a few nonfunctional proteins.

Direct DNA sequencing examines the direct base pair sequence of a gene for specific gene mutations. Some genes contain more than 100,000 bases and a mutation of any one base can make the gene nonfunctional.
